The 36h fit of the continued ODI Global Cup was once performed on the Narendra Modi Stadium in Ahmedabad the place England and Australia confronted off every different. England received the toss and elected to box first.

Batting first, Australia had a deficient get started as they misplaced their openers affordably however in spite of early setbacks, Marnus Labuschagne and Steve Smith controlled to sew in combination a 75-run partnership prior to Smith’s dismissal. Cameron Inexperienced and Labuschagne then rebuilt the innings, with Adam Zampa’s fast cameo serving to Australia achieve a aggressive overall of 286 runs. For England, Chris Wokes was once the standout performer with the ball as he took 4 the most important wickets together with David Warner and Travis Head.

Of their chase, England had a tricky get started as Jonny Bairstow were given out on the first actual ball in their innings. Despite the fact that David Malan and Ben Stokes did neatly by way of scoring 50 and 64 runs, England could not stay alongside of Australia. They misplaced wickets often, and Australia’s bowlers had been too robust for them. Against the top, Moeen Ali attempted his perfect, however he additionally were given out, due to the good bowling of Adam Zampa, who took 3 vital wickets.

In any case, England may ranking 253 runs and misplaced the fit by way of 33 runs, which ended their hopes of shifting ahead within the match. Australia’s win gave them self assurance for his or her subsequent recreation towards Afghanistan, whilst England will face the Netherlands of their upcoming fit.
